Sliding-scale rates
If you're having trouble affording the psychiatric treatment you need, there are a few options to seek help. You can utilize your insurance to pay for the treatment, search for a local non-profit clinic that offers low-cost care, or find therapists who charge sliding-scale fees. These options may not be accessible to all. Many therapists do not advertise their rates, so it's best to inquire. Most therapists won't be offended if you inquire politely about a reduced rate.
When setting fees for sessions, therapists have to consider a number of aspects. These include the cost of living in the location where they practice, the kind of services they provide, and what their peers charge for similar service. Most therapists wish to be fair with their clients and avoid overcharging. Some therapists, however, cannot manage to balance these competing interests and end up charging too much.
Some psychiatrists have more experience and more repute, and therefore can command higher fees. They might also have specialized training or certifications that can increase their demand. In addition the location of a therapist's workplace may affect their clients as well as the amount of advertising and marketing they do.
Many therapists must limit the number of patients they treat in order to earn enough money to support themselves. This is unfortunate but the reality. Therapists are overwhelmingly compassionate individuals who believe that everyone should have access to therapy. However, they are unable to charge rates that everybody can afford, and many have to turn people away.
In some cases, private practice psychology therapists who offer sliding-scale rates are located in places you would not consider, like community counseling organizations as well as non-profit mental health clinics and even primary health clinics. These providers often have lower fees than Private Psychiatric Hospital-practice therapists and they may receive funding from sources that private-practice therapists do not have.
Therapists are employed in safety-net hospitals. They are comprehensive health centers that cater to all patients regardless of financial capacity. You can find one by searching the internet for a list of safety-net hospitals in your area. In some instances they have a separate division for the field of psychiatry.
